Simplex Trading, founded in 2004 and headquartered in Chicago, Illinois, is a technology-driven proprietary trading firm specializing in market-making and liquidity provision, primarily in U.S. equity options and futures options. Leveraging advanced proprietary software and data-driven analysis, the firm optimizes trading strategies and develops innovative solutions to capitalize on financial market opportunities, maintaining a competitive edge through automation and a collaborative team of technologists and traders. With a workforce exceeding 300 and led by CEO Erik Swanson since 2014, Simplex operates with a low-ego, high-intelligence culture, focusing on minimal bureaucracy and rapid execution, while also making strategic venture capital investments in fintech startups. Recognized as a top workplace in Chicago by Built In’s 2025 awards, Simplex continues to evolve, blending cutting-edge technology with a commitment to market efficiency and growth.

Simplex Trading's Q3 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2025, Simplex Trading held 10,358 positions worth $195B, up 12% from $175B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 46% of the portfolio.

Simplex Trading's Q3 2025 filing shows 1,743 new, 3,828 increased, 3,250 reduced and 1,308 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Microsoft: 458,309 shares worth $237M. The largest sale was iShares 20+ Year Treasury Bond ETF, an estimated $129M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 0.79% of assets, up from 0.74%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Healthcare.
